Hi, I have a stereo system (Cambridge 740A) that I use for my home cinema as well (Denon DVD-1940). This off course limits me to 2.0 sound. However, more often that not, there is only a 5.1 signal on the dvd, which I have set up my 1940 to downsample to a 2.0 signal and then connect via analog outputs (Dynamic Compression is set to Off). My question is, since I'm considering buying a Dynaudio Sub 250, will I get the full frequency of sound through my system from the 2.0 output, or does the downsampling influence the sound? If it ex. completely removes the lfe signal or cuts of at ex. 40 hz I will not get much use of the sub while watching movies. Can anyone advice me?

 

Also, I have the DacMagic and would therefore like to use it via Coaxial from the DVD-1940 to get even better sound. But, it does not convert 5.1 sound, and it seems that I'm only able to set the sound via HDMI to 2.0 in the DVD-players setup, and not the toslink/spdif output. Any solution to that?
